ELIGIBILITY
WHO CAN APPLY?
The scholarship is for tertiary students who:
1
Are Aboriginal or Torres Strait Islander
2
In financial need
Study and live in Perth, Western Australia while enroled in university
3
Receive Abstudy
4
Enroled as a full-time or near full-time, internal (face-to-face) student in a university course for at least one semester of the year applied *
5
Pay rent for accommodation *
6
Students who do not meet all criteria may be considered.
* See FAQs for details

SCHOLARSHIP HISTORY
The Minnie Bairstow Trust, established in 1987 by Minnie Bairstow to support Aboriginal university students with accommodation, initially provided student housing and later offered modest annual scholarships.
In 2019, the Trust shifted to fewer, more substantial course-long scholarships to better cover housing costs and provide stability throughout students' studies.
The Trust supports students from all five Perth universities, covering a range of fields including Medicine, Architecture, Psychology, Commerce, Archaeology and more.
Recipients are selected by an independent panel of Aboriginal tertiary education professionals and Trust representatives.
The Trust is overseen by a voluntary committee under Baptist Churches Western Australia, with a part-time project officer managing applications and scholarship administration.
